Business!

I have been seeing posts about how to start a business. The first step is to register  the Company, get a tax number, register on the government database and have a website and other do things .   Every time I see such posts being shared I burst into laughter. You can have all these things but not a viable product/service or there being a zero market for it. People you can't thumb suck business  without patience, sacrifice and suffering. You need to be plugged into some energy and not give up. Starting a business is hard work, it's not some registration on  paper, website or any of those mentioned.   My advice is before doing the admin, take the business into the streets, do it practically, check if people are vibing with your offering.  You can alsodalso something related to what you want to do.   For example if you want to be in property get a shack somewhere and rent it out, see how this works, use the rent money to get another then another. Time

I have realised that time is such an important factor in business. The availability of your product/service is very critical. Customers want to always get what they want whenever they want.  How do you then meet such demand? Well you open an hour before your competitors and close an hour after they closed. There are also other ways one can  explore to always avail their offerings. We also have to mind lead time, imagine someone waiting an hour for a kota? This is just crazy. But what about value? Should value be compromised because of time.? Of course no! Quality and value addition is what drives a business.  We have to teach our employees to always add value at a fast pace. But then again how do we do that? We just have to do and find ways that suite our businesses. Rather have more employees than have customers wait for long. Value is more important in this era. More value results to more clientele. Time is all we have, time is money.Literally!. Innovate and add value.

Hustle

As a start up of anything. We  lack funds and there is no one who is willing to just fund you, no matter how much you need.  Now one has to marry the idea of having to do what one must do in order to do what one wants to do. Now this is not easy, this could be taking a part time Job, selling in the streets, any other  side hustle you can do, do it.   Always keep your eyes on the goal even if sometimes  it means derailing for some time just to make some cash. Company registrations

Here is something I found Interesting and innovative. No more hassle of going up and down for days trying to register your business. The First National Bank( FNB) has partnered with the Companies and Intellectual Property Commission (CIPC)for your convenience. You can now register your company and open a business account with FNB at the same time. This is great right?
